Kodak EasyShare Z612 Review

- The Kodak EasyShare Z612 is an affordable 6.1-megapixel camera ($400 as of 10/6/06) that's designed for beginners but has several advanced features. The camera, along with its included software and Kodak's EasyShare Gallery Web site, makes it easy to print, e-mail, and share images. Being a member of the company's High Zoom series, the Z612 sports a powerful 12X zoom lens.
